Quick tips
Automatic measurements are availabl e for digital channel waveforms by using DPOJET. Only measurements appropriate
to di
gital waveforms are available. On MSO70000C/DX instruments you can take a measurement of a digital channel
waveform by first sending the digital channel to an analog channel using iCapture. (See page 59, Viewing analog
characteristics of d igital waveforms.)
In roll mode, measurements are not available until after you stop the acquisition.
WAR
NING. If there is vertical c lipping, there may be a dangerous voltage on the p robe tip, but the readout will indicate a low
voltage. A
symbol appears in the measurement readout if a vertical clipping condition exists. Automatic amplitude-related
measurements where the signal is vertically clipped produce inaccurate results. Clipping also causes inaccurate amplitude
va
lues in waveforms that are stored or exported for use in other programs. If a math waveform is clipped, it will not affect
amplitude measurements on that math waveform.
